H2245
- Original: חבב - Transliteration: Chabab - Phonetic: khaw-bab' - Definition: 1. (Qal) to love fervently, cherish - Origin: a primitive root [compare H2244 , H2247 ] - TWOT entry: 589 - Part(s) of speech: Verb - Strong's: A primitive root (compare H2244 H2247 ); properly to hide (as in the bosom) that is to cherish (with affection): - love. Total KJV Occurrences: 1 • loved, 1 Deuteronomy 33:3
